The galvanizing production line uses different process parameter requirements in actual production due to the different components of the zinc liquid.
There are three main types of zinc liquid components:
1.GI, pure zinc (≥ 99.8%),
2. GL, zinc aluminum alloys (with different composition proportions),
3. ZAM, zinc aluminum magnesium (with strong anti-corrosion performance, which has been a focus of development and research in recent years)
Relatively special is the production of zinc aluminum alloy coating products, as the melting temperature is high, which requires the addition of a pre melting pot and a guide groove (with heating function) in the process requirements
Therefore, in the aluminum zinc coating production line project in the United Arab Emirates, we have chosen and manufactured ceramic induction pre melting pots and ceramic guide grooves.

Key Components of Aluminum Coil Coating Lines
The first thing to consider when investing in an aluminum coil coating line is the key components that make up the system. These typically include a decoiler, a pre-treatment section, a coating application unit, a curing oven, and a recoiler. The decoiler is used to unwind the aluminum coil, while the pre-treatment section prepares the surface of the coil for the application of the coating. The coating application unit applies the coating to the coil, and the curing oven cures the coating to ensure it adheres properly. Finally, the recoiler rewinds the coated coil for further processing.

Understanding the Process: How Continuous Galvanizing Works
Continuous galvanizing, also known as continuous hot dip galvanizing, is a process that applies a protective zinc coating continuously to metal products. Unlike traditional batch methods, this process operates in a continuous loop, ensuring consistent quality across the entire production line. The process begins with molten metal fed into a bath where it's coated with zinc. This coated metal then moves through a series of refining steps to achieve the desired finish. The continuous nature of the process minimizes downtime and maximizes productivity, making it ideal for large-scale manufacturing.

Continuous galvanizing lines are specialized manufacturing setups designed to apply a protective zinc coating to steel sheets and coils. This coating serves as a barrier against environmental factors, ensuring that the steel products maintain their integrity and withstand wear and tear over time. The process itself involves several critical stages, including surface preparation, galvanizing, and post-processing treatments.
